More About Rocco

Rocco is a wonderful black lab mix who was found as a stray. This little guy was rescued by a family who saw him running through the neighborhood with a cucumber in his mouth! After a few days of coxing he finally came close enough to GRAB. Although scarred, he never showed any aggression; just fear and for the first few days, he just laid in the corner of a crate in a tight little ball afraid to look up . Rocco is in a great foster home now, living with four other doggie friends. He gets along so well will other dogs that he has been enrolled in day care at Paws by the Lake. He is a favorite of the staff and has great fun with his day care pals. Rocco is also in obedience school and is the class star. The instructor Chris Doss, often uses Rocco as an example of how a dog should follow a command. All of these activities are designed to increase Rocco's confidence and help him overcome his shyness. He is making great progress. However, Rocco is still fearful at times, especially with men. Rocco favors the ladies so we hope to find him a "female leader". He will need an adopter who is familiar with rescue dogs and understands that he needs time to settle into his new life. We want to slowly introduce Rocco to his new home so the adjustment is smooth. Rocco is a sweet, loving and affectionate dog. He wants so much to please his humans. If you just put some time and patience into Rocco, you will have a best friend for life. Rocco is neutered. He is vaccinated and tested negative for heartworm. A fence would be great for him. He is about 9 months old, 50 pounds, housebroken and crate trained. We are looking for a local adoption for Rocco within a 40 mile radius of Avon Lake.
